About Cambridge
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 65%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Cambridge is home of the academic institute University of Cambridge. The biggest sports facility in Cambridge is Cambridge City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Addenbrooke's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Parker's Piece,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Fitzwilliam Museum, which showcases Cambridge’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Cambridge University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Cambridge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Cambridge with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Bicycle.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Cambridge Bus Station and Cambridge Railway Station.
In Cambridge,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Card.
About Southall
London is the biggest metropolitan area in United Kingdom. Southall is part of London.
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 70%. Winters bring an average temperature of 6 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Southall is home of the academic institute University of West London. The biggest sports facility in Southall is Southall Football Club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Ealing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Southall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. Readers can visit Southall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Heathrow Airport by Bus, Taxi and Underground.
There are several ways to get around Southall with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Underground train,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Southall Station, Southall Broadway Bus Station and Southall Railway Station.
In Southall,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Oyster card, Contactless payment and Cash.
